Your responsibilities

As member of thyssenkrupp nucera Erection & Commissioning Hub, the Electrical & Instrumentation (E&I) Supervisor, will assist the Site Management Team to execute E&I works on Green Hydrogen and Chlor-Alkali plants, from the Erection phase till final plant Commissioning & Start-Up. Specifically, you will have to deal with the following activities:

In the office:

  • Review site project work package: SoW, Site Instructions, Installation manuals, Risks Analysis & Safety plans ensuring all works are in line with the company standards and Client specification;
  • Study project documentation, prepare detail report about changes made on site and cooperate to the engineering offices;
  • Define, in conjunction with Project Manager and Commissioning Manager the Erection strategy and the associated schedule ensuring they adhere to contractual.

At site:

  • Inspect and evaluate status of delivered items and proactively identify potential issues, and promptly report them to the appropriate stakeholders;
  • Work closely with the project team to develop effective solutions and ensure timely resolution of problems;
  • Ensure compliance with all relevant regulatory requirements, safety protocols, and company policies pertaining to E&I installation (Certificates, Areas classification, LOTO, Interlock etc.);
  • Manage the installation and testing of the Electrical system (HT/LT/MV/LV / Transformers & Rectifiers) and Instrumentation ensuring they operate effectively, efficiently and safely;
  • Ensure compliance with Factory / Site ITP and perform FAT & SAT;
  • Supervision of calibration, functional check, Loop check, Maintenance and respective testing on the equipment;
  • Trouble shooting of E&I system and Softwares with resolution with items suppliers and engineering team, if required;
  • Perform system walk-down, line check and punch-listing (Clearing and Closure);
  • Supervise installation of PLC, DCS, ESD, Hardware, Software, Power supply and associated networks;
  • Prepare regular technical reports, maintain accurate documentation, and update relevant records;
  • Provide guidance and support to NCA team on-site, fostering a positive work environment and promoting skills development.

Company

thyssenkrupp nucera Italy is the Italian branch located in Milano, specialized on design and supply of electrochemical plants for the production of green hydrogen as well as chlorine and caustic soda. With more than 20 years experiences the company is offering new-build and service solutions in many regions of the world.
